VSCode 是一款非常優(yōu)秀的編輯器軟件,它支持多種語言和開發(fā)工具,如 JavaScript、HTML、CSS、TypeScript 等等。在編寫 Vue 項目時,我們使用 VSCode 很方便,因為它內(nèi)置了對 Vue 的支持和插件,可以讓開發(fā)變得更加簡單和高效。
但是,開發(fā)過程中難免會遇到一些問題,其中一個最常見的問題就是 Vue 報錯。這些錯誤通常都是語法錯誤、組件錯誤、引用錯誤等等。如果我們不解決這些錯誤,將會導(dǎo)致應(yīng)用程序無法正常工作。所以,在本文中,我們將詳細(xì)介紹如何解決 VSCode 中 Vue 報錯的問題。
首先,讓我們來看一下一個常見的 Vue 報錯:
Failed to mount component: template or render function not defined. (found in Component)
這個錯誤通常會在組件沒有定義 template 或 render 函數(shù)時出現(xiàn)。解決方法是檢查組件文件中的 template 或 render 函數(shù)是否正確定義。如果沒有正確定義,可以嘗試使用 Vue 的 template 選項或者 render 函數(shù)來定義。
另一個常見的 Vue 報錯是:
[vue/no-unused-components] Component is defined but never used
這個錯誤通常會在引入組件但未使用時出現(xiàn)。解決方法是檢查組件是否被正確地引入并使用。
除此之外,在 Vue 開發(fā)過程中還可能遇到很多其他的錯誤。下面是一些解決方法:
- 當(dāng)出現(xiàn)運(yùn)行時錯誤時,我們可以使用 Vue Devtools 來調(diào)試代碼。這個工具可以在瀏覽器中安裝和使用,它可以幫助我們檢查應(yīng)用程序中的錯誤并定位問題所在。
- 在一些情況下,我們可能需要檢查依賴是否正確。可以通過使用 npm、yarn 和 vue-cli 等工具來解決這個問題。
- 我們也可以查看官方文檔來尋找解決方案。Vue 官方文檔非常豐富,在文檔中我們可以找到大量的幫助信息和解決方案。
總結(jié)來說,Vue 報錯是開發(fā)過程中經(jīng)常遇到的問題,但只要我們按照正確的方法去解決,就能夠使開發(fā)變得更加高效和愉快。希望這篇文章能夠幫助到你。